13 Digital-to-analog converter (DAC1)
13.1 DAC1 introduction
The DAC module is a 12-bit, voltage output digital-to-analog converter. The DAC can be
configured in 8- or 12-bit mode and may be used in conjunction with the DMA controller. In
12-bit mode, the data could be left- or right-aligned.An input reference voltage, V
DDA
(shared with ADC) is available. The output can optionally be buffered for higher current
drive.
13.2 DAC1 main features
The devices integrate one 12-bit DAC channel, DAC1, which output is DAC1_OUT.
DAC1 main features are the following:
● Left or right data alignment in 12-bit mode
● Synchronized update capability
● DMA capability
● DMA underrun error detection
● External triggers for conversion
● Programmable internal buffer
● Input voltage reference, V
DDA
